I just played through the demo and really liked it. The mechanics seem solid but even better is the atmosphere. All the main voices from the DCAU Batman, plus the music is a really cool mix of the tension soundtrack to Dark Knight and the classic refrains of the animated series/Tim Burton films. I may only rent this but I'm sure I'll enjoy a couple of evenings with it.

Played it for about 1 1/2 hours yesterday. My friend bought it for his 360 and I went over and played it. I really liked it. It's a lot of fun. The game varies up the gameplay quite nicely, giving you combat sections, stealth sections, detective sections and huge set pieces where you can approach the situation whichever way you want.

The pacing is a little bit off, sometimes there were long 15 minute stretches where I didn't do anything really. The intro is way too long and overextended. But it was a fun ride, hopefully I'll be able to get a chance to play it in the privacy of my own home and I can pay more attention to everything, instead of having people talking around me and to me.
